A new meta-analysis pooled data from 63,328 patients with atherosclerotic cardiovascular disease (ASCVD) to compare three PCSK9 inhibitors (alirocumab, evolocumab, and inclisiran) against standard care, which included statins with or without ezetimibe. The analysis combined results from multiple randomized trials to give a clearer picture of how these newer cholesterol-lowering drugs perform.
All three drugs significantly reduced LDL cholesterol levels compared with standard care. Both alirocumab and evolocumab also lowered the risk of non-fatal heart attacks. However, none of the drugs showed a statistically significant difference in stroke outcomes. The study did not report any increased risk of serious adverse events for any of the three drugs.
The analysis also looked at cost-effectiveness. Alirocumab cost about $12,791 per quality-adjusted life year (QALY), evolocumab about $11,646 per QALY, and inclisiran about $31,730 per QALY. In a scenario where inclisiran's price was reduced by 72.1%, its cost-effectiveness improved to $9,686 per QALY, with a 96.6% probability of being cost-effective at a willingness-to-pay threshold of $13,410 per QALY.
This is a meta-analysis, meaning it combines existing studies, so the results are only as reliable as those studies. Also, the cost-effectiveness findings for inclisiran depend heavily on a specific price reduction scenario. For patients, this suggests that PCSK9 inhibitors are effective at lowering cholesterol and preventing heart attacks, but they may not reduce stroke risk.
